“We are excited to play against India”: Nepal’s Captain Rohit Paudel on facing India for the first time in international cricket

India will take on Nepal in its next game in the Asia Cup. This will be the first meeting between the two neighbors in international cricket. Men in Blue find themselves in an interesting situation as they will have to win against Nepal to avoid a group stage exit from the tournament which looks highly unlikely but as they say, cricket is a game of uncertainties India would not like to take Nepal lightly after their spirited performance with the ball against Pakistan where they had them reeling at 124-4 at one stage in the opening game of the tournament.

Meanwhile, in a recent development, it is being reported that Jasprit Bumrah has returned home for the birth of his first child and will miss India’s game against Nepal. The fast bowler is expected to return for the Super Four stage of the tournament.

A Historic Moment

Rohit Paudel who interacted with media on the eve of the match said that the team is excited to play against India. In the words of Rohit, “We are excited to play against India. India is a big country. We are all excited to represent Nepal against India on the biggest stage.” When asked about Nepal’s plan to tackle the experienced duo of Rohit and Virat Nepal’s captain said “Virat and Rohit have been the stars for their country for over ten years. We have made plans to tackle them and hopefully, we will execute them tomorrow.”

 Rohit Paudel acknowledged the fact that playing against India will be a fan-boy moment for him and his team but he also said that once they step on the field both teams will be determined to secure a win.

No room for Complacency

 India would be very of its past experiences of playing against an associate nation in the Asia Cup after what happened against Hong Kong in the 2018 Asia Cup when the opening pair of Hong Kong almost did the unthinkable by running India close in a hard-fought match which India eventually won
